Retirement Planning
The majority of your working years have been spent building your savings with the goal of a confident retirement and perhaps preserving a portion of your estate for your heirs. We provide you with detailed retirement projections that incorporate your expenses, investments, Social Security and any pensions or other income you might have.
We also take the extra step to analyze various scenarios for you. Based on your situation, these could be:
" Different life expectancies
" Maximizing your Social Security benefits
" Various pension payment options
" Paying off your mortgage, or keeping a balance
" Self-funding a long-term care event
We also want to emphasize that we monitor a client's retirement by doing a retirement projection every few years, or more frequently if a client's situation changes. This contrasts with some advisors who only run a retirement analysis once at the beginning of the client relationship.

Insurance Planning
We are a fee-only firm and do not sell insurance for a commission. However, we will review your various insurance policies and provide recommendations. How much life insurance do you need now? If you have a policy with a big premium and it's time to renew, we check if you need to renew it or is it time to cancel? Do you need more disability coverage? When you're closer to retirement, can you drop that disability coverage? Long-term care insurance - how much coverage should you get? With the recent huge price increases in this area, we've worked to help clients trim the benefits where possible to help mitigate premium increases. We review your property & casualty policies, to pinpoint any holes in coverage, most of which are inexpensive to fix. On all of these, we help you get quotes from various sources and work with you to evaluate the quotes.

Tax Advice and Services
We try to moderate taxes by the choice of investments we use. We have minimal selling and buying, which keep gains from showing up on your tax return. We harvest losses and gains during the year, trying to net taxable gains to zero when feasible. When we've made a lot of money on an investment, we often sell over multiple tax years to minimize your tax bill. For example, we purchased a mutual fund 9 years ago for our client and sold out of it over 3 tax years. So, we avoided huge gains hitting a client's tax return in a single year bumping them up into a higher tax rate. We often custom-manage a taxable account in order to keep taxes down.

Money Management
First, we believe diversification and a long-term perspective helps lower your risk of loss and helps increase long-term returns. We do not believe active trading or short-term trading strategies are helpful or appropriate for most investors. Therefore, we usually invest our clients in diversified stock and bond portfolios built for the long-term. Second, we use indexed investments in client portfolios. What are indexed investments? These are investments that are designed to track an index, such as the well-known S&P 500 U.S. stock index. We use indexed investments in our portfolios for two important reasons. The first is because research has shown it is very difficult for mutual funds to beat their respective index, or benchmark. Morningstar and Standard and Poor's research has shown over the past 5, 10, 15 and 20 years, most mutual funds do not beat their benchmark. The second reason is indexed investments usually have much lower expenses, and Morningstar has consistently emphasized that cost matters when investing for the long-term. Third, we believe your portfolio needs to invest in our global economy. Many of our largest companies operate globally, in many different countries. Your investments need to reap the benefits of economic successes happening abroad.
